Dari the poet is a 22 year old revolutionary activist from Jamaica, Queens. He comes form a very progressive and socialist background where dinner time was spent listening to his father talk about his role in the Filipino revolt against Marcos. He's been working and organizing with Queer Youth of Color since he was a youth and continues to do so now that he's... in his later stages of his youth. Since coming out as FTM in 2005- he's dedicated a good portion of his "good guy" development in recognizing the difference between oppression and privilege. He's a "Dad" to three amazing dogs and one snuggly cat- all of which live with their "mom" in Ohio .
SHANTÉ PARADIGM is a Brooklyn-based emcee, singer, poet, writer, activist and scholar. She has been featured at CBs Gallery, H.E.R.E. Theater, The Knitting Factory, Galapagos Art Space, Nuyorican Poets Café, among many other art and college venues,magazines, websites, and other media. Paradigm is the co-founder of Peace Out East (www.peaceouteast.com ), NYC's LGBTQ hip hop and cultural festival, inaugurated in 2003. She also co-founded and produced, Word/Life: Emcees and Poets in Da Life, a quarterly showcase of underground hip hop artists and poets. She served as the artistic director of Phat Family Records ( www.phatfamily.org ) from 2003-2006.
Since 2006, Paradigm solely produced the Peace Out East festival, combining artistic and scholarly pursuits, and hosted the festival to New York University. In 2007, she will produce and host the festival in October.
Shanté Paradigm is part of the hip hop-soul duo B.Q.E. ( www.cdbaby.com/bqe ), and makes solo music. She is currently working on an untitled solo album with production by Tori Fixx, Patrick Rivers, herself and others.
In her spare time, she pursuing her Doctorate at New York University's Tisch School of the Arts in the Department of Performance Studies.
Paradigm loves to sing, rap, write, blog, practice yoga and meditation, spend time with her lady and dog.
